Welcome to an exploration of a seminal work in the realm of functional analysis—a field integral to modern mathematics with ties to geometry, probability, and more. "Geometric Aspects of Functional Analysis: Israel Seminar 2004–2005," edited by Vitali D. Milman and Gideon Schechtman, provides a comprehensive look at groundbreaking research presented during this pivotal seminar. This book is essential not only for mathematicians but for anyone who appreciates the intricate tapestry woven by mathematics involving functional analysis, its geometric implications, and beyond.
The book is an extensive compilation of high-level research papers that delve into the dynamic interface between geometry and functional analysis. Originating from the lectures and discussions held during the Israel Seminar of 2004-2005, this work presents new methodologies, theories, and insights into the subject matter. The discussions encapsulate a diverse range of topics including Banach space theory, operator theory, and convex geometry, shedding light on their interactions and application in functional analysis. Each chapter, authored by leading experts, brings out the unique geometric perspective that defines much of functional analysis today.
